FAQs for finding caregivers in Alexis, IL
What caregiver services can I find near me in Alexis, IL?
Most private senior caregiver services in Alexis, IL will offer companionship, safety supervision, and assistance with daily activities in the comfort of the person's home. Caregivers can help seniors to move safely around their home, provide social and emotional support, assist with different degrees of personal care (bathing, dressing, or feeding), and help with meal preparations or light housekeeping. They can also help your loved one with medication reminders, and some can even drive them to any errand or doctor appointments around Alexis.
How much does it cost to hire a caregiver in Alexis, IL in 2024?
The average rate for hiring a caregiver in Alexis, IL on Care.com as of September, 2024 is $18.00 per hour. This cost may fluctuate depending on the type of assistance needed by your senior loved one and the caregiver's experience and certifications.
